Staff Software Engineer – Data Platform Team
Databricks builds and runs a large‑scale data and AI infrastructure platform. In this role you will help build the Data Intelligence Platform to automate decision‑making across the company.
Responsibilities
- Design and run the Databricks metrics store that enables all business units and engineering teams to bring their detailed metrics into a common platform for sharing and aggregation.
- Design and run the cross‑company Data Intelligence Platform, balancing data protections and shareability as we transition to a public company.
- Develop tooling and infrastructure to efficiently manage and run Databricks at scale across multiple clouds, geographies and deployment types, including CI/CD processes, test frameworks for pipelines and data quality, and infrastructure‑as‑code tooling.
- Design the base ETL framework used by all pipelines developed at the company.
- Partner with engineering teams to provide leadership in developing the long‑term vision and requirements for the Databricks product.
- Build reliable data pipelines and solve data problems using Databricks, partner products, and other OSS tools, providing early feedback on design and operations.
- Establish conventions and create new APIs for telemetry, debug, feature and audit event log data, and evolve them as the product and services change.
- Represent Databricks at academic and industrial conferences and events.
Qualifications
- 12+ years of industry experience.
- 4+ years of experience building large‑scale distributed systems.
- 5+ years of providing technical leadership on large projects such as ETL frameworks, metrics stores, infrastructure management and data security.
- Experience building, shipping and operating reliable multi‑geo data pipelines at scale.
- Experience working with workflow or orchestration frameworks, including open source tools like Airflow and DBT or commercial enterprise tools.
- Experience with large‑scale messaging systems such as Kafka or RabbitMQ or commercial systems.
- Excellent cross‑functional and communication skills, consensus builder.
- Passion for data infrastructure and for enabling others by making their data easier to access.
